Abstract
Using data obtained with the CLEO III detector, running at the Cornell Electron Storage Ring (CESR), we report on a new study of exclusive radiative Υ(1S) decays into the final states γπ+π-, γK+K-, and γpp̄. We present branching ratio measurements for the decay modes Υ(1S)→γf2(1270), Υ(1S)→γf2′(1525), and Υ(1S)→γK+K-; helicity production ratios for f2(1270) and f2′(1525); upper limits for the decay Υ(1S)→γfJ(2200), with fJ(2220)→π+π-, K+K-, pp̄; and an upper limit for the decay Υ(1S)→γX(1860), with X(1860)→γpp̄.
